CVE-2024-54749
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edUbiquiti U7-Pro 7.0.35 was discovered to contain a hardcoded password vulnerability in /etc/shadow, which allows attackers to log in as root. NOTE: this is disputed by the Supplier because the observation only established that a password is present in a firmware image; however, the device cannot be deployed without setting a new password during installation.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Identify device modelCheck if the target device is a Ubiquiti U7-Pro access point. This can be done via the UniFi controller, device label, or administrative interface.Affected if Device is a Ubiquiti U7-Pro
-
Check firmware versionVerify the installed firmware version through the UniFi controller or device web interface. Look for version 7.0.35 specifically.Affected if Firmware version is 7.0.35
-
Access device shellIf you have SSH or console access to the device, attempt to access /etc/shadow. This typically requires elevated privileges.Affected if You can access /etc/shadow on the device
-
Inspect /etc/shadow for hardcoded hashExamine /etc/shadow for any unexpected root password hash entries. Compare against known Ubiquiti default credential patterns or look for suspicious static hash values.Affected if A hardcoded root password hash exists in /etc/shadow alongside or instead of properly managed credentials
-
Verify installation password enforcementCheck whether the device was provisioned through the standard UniFi installation workflow that forces a new password. Review installation logs or configuration if available.Affected if The device was not forced to set a unique password during initial setup and retains default firmware credentials
A defender is affected if they have a U7-Pro running firmware 7.0.35 where the hardcoded root password hash in /etc/shadow was not replaced during device installation and remains exploitable.
